Els Vader (actually Elisabeth Cornelia Vader , married Scharn ; born September 24, 1959 in Vlissingen ) is a former Dutch sprinter .

At the Olympic Games in Moscow in 1980, she was eliminated over 100 m in the preliminary run and reached the semi-finals over 200 m .

Over 200 m she was fourth at the European Athletics Indoor Championships in 1982 in Milan and 1983 in Budapest . At the World Athletics Championships in Helsinki in 1983 , she came over 100 m into the quarter-finals, as well as at the 1984 Olympic Games in Los Angeles, where she advanced over 200 m to the semi-finals.

At the European Indoor Championships in 1985 in Piraeus she won bronze over 200 m and was fifth over 60 m , and at the European Athletics Championships in 1986 in Stuttgart, she came seventh with the Dutch team in the 4 x 100 meter relay Space.

In 1987 she was over 60 m fourth at the European Indoor Championships in Liévin and sixth at the World Indoor Athletics Championships in Indianapolis . At the Olympic Games in Seoul in 1988, she was eliminated over 100 m in the quarter-finals and in the 4-by-100-meter relay in the semifinals.

Five times she was Dutch champion over 100 m (1979-1982, 1984) and seven times over 200 m (1979-1982, 1984, 1986, 1988). In the hall, she won the national title over 60 m six times (1979–1982, 1984, 1985) and five times over 200 m (1982, 1984, 1985, 1987, 1988).

Personal bests

  • 50 m (hall): 6.21 s, January 19, 1985, Zwolle
  • 60 m (hall): 7.11 s, February 22, 1987, Liévin
  • 100 m: 11.17 s, June 14, 1986, Lisbon (hand-stopped: 11.0 s, May 30, 1981, Aartselaar )
  • 200 m: 22.81 s, 2nd August 1981, Pescara
    • Halle: 23.34 s, February 14, 1988, Liévin
  • 400 m : 51.92 s, June 27, 1986, Hengelo
